Ошибка SQL Server 2008 с созданием полного текста - PullRequest
1 голос
/ 28 мая 2010

У меня SQL Server 2008 (версия 10.0.2531).

Следующая раздражающая ошибка? случается, и, возможно, у кого-то есть обходной путь: когда я создаю вычисляемый столбец, который также комбинирует значения из скалярной функции, а затем добавляю его в полнотекстовый индекс с помощью мастера, все работает нормально. Полнотекстовый индекс правильно подбирает столбец, и я могу искать и возвращать результаты, как и ожидалось.

Если я сейчас попытаюсь что-то изменить в таблице или в любой таблице, связанной с FK - например, добавить другое поле - оно не примет изменения и отменит диалоговое окно сохранения, говоря, что мой вычисляемый столбец не может быть полнотекстовый индексированный.

Есть идеи, что здесь происходит?

1 Ответ

1 голос
/ 29 мая 2010

Не видя деталей вашей функции, я не могу быть уверен, но предположил бы, что функция была создана с привязкой к схеме.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...